Ruled Surfaces and Tangent Bundle of Unit 2-Sphere of Natural Lift Curves

Year 2020, Volume: 33 Issue: 3, 751 - 759, 01.09.2020
https://doi.org/10.35378/gujs.588496

Abstract

This article deals with the isomorphism between unit dual sphere, DS^2, and the subset of the tangent bundle of unit 2-sphere, TM ̅. According to E. Study mapping, a ruled surface in〖 R〗^3corresponds to each curve on DS^2. Through this correspondence, a unique ruled surface in R^3is corresponded to natural lift curve on TM ̅. Then striction curve, shape operator, mean curvature and Gaussian curvature of these ruled surfaces obtained by the natural lift curves are calculated. Developabilitiy condition of these ruled surfaces is given. Finally, we give an example to support the main results.
